Explore Creative Excellence through Online Art Competitions in India


Art has always been a influential channel for self-expression, imagination, and cultural storytelling. In today’s digital age, creativity is no longer bound by location. Online art competitions have risen as dynamic platforms for children, teens, and amateur creators to submit artwork from anywhere. Whether it’s an online drawing competition for students or a pan-India digital painting challenge, these events motivate creativity and learning for a new wave of artists.

The Rise of Online Drawing Competitions


Online drawing contests have seen a rapid rise in popularity, giving students and young artists a level playing field. These virtual events eliminate regional boundaries, welcoming participation from every corner of India. With simple sign-up steps, rules and formats are clear and final scores are shared on time, building widespread participation.

Most online sketching portals only require an image upload of the drawing, making it accessible for kids with basic tech. This inclusive model has helped bring in diverse creative voices.

Why Join an Online Drawing Contest?


Joining an online creative contest offers many benefits. For one, it gives students a defined goal, encouraging better planning, research, and skill-building. From festive topics to Indian heritage or modern innovations, each competition inspires exploration and personal storytelling.

Recognition is another huge advantage. Talented kids can showcase their portfolio online. Several platforms offer e-certificates, digital medals, and feature pages.

Online Painting Contests: Freedom with Colour


Painting competitions conducted online let participants explore multiple techniques. From oil pastels and gouache, art mediums are varied and inclusive. Participants are usually assigned themes and expected to submit by online art competition a deadline, which teaches responsibility and creativity.

A jury panel of experienced artists evaluate entries on composition, originality, and interpretation. Exposure to judging panels offers insight into the competitive art world.

Poster Making Competition Online: Art with Purpose


Visual messaging contests merge drawing with communication. Topics often include public health, environmental issues, or civic values, encouraging students to influence with visuals.

Mixing visual style with clarity, participants develop communication skills through illustration. Scoring includes message strength, originality, and layout.
